My pass has disappeared from my Apple Wallet, how do I move it back into my wallet?

Open your Apple Wallet App.

Tap on "View Expired Passes" (you might need to scroll down if you have lots of passes in your wallet).

Select your Season Ticket, and then select "Unhide".

Go back to the main Apple Wallet screen.

Please note, you must do this directly in the Wallet App (by clicking on the Wallet icon on your home screen) instead of accessing the wallet via a shortcut (i.e. by double clicking the side / home button).

My digital pass has not updated for the next game I have a ticket to

Apple Wallet:

Open your Apple Wallet.

Click on your membership pass.

Click on the 3 dots in the top right-hand corner of your screen.

Make sure the ‘Automatic Updates’ are turned on (the icon/button should be green). If it is already turned on, toggle it off and on again.

Drag the page down by placing your finger in the middle of the screen then moving it down.

This should then update to the correct game / update to NFC.

Google Wallet:

There is no manual way to update your Google Wallet. Please turn your device off and on; this should then update to the correct game.

Please contact Fan Services via our Enquiry Form if your pass has not updated by the working day before the game.

Does my phone need WiFi or signal to use my digital pass at Emirates Stadium?

Your mobile device does not require WiFi connectivity or signal on matchday as long as your digital pass is already in your Apple Wallet/Google Pay app prior to attending.

Please ensure you have downloaded your digital pass to your wallet before arriving at the stadium to avoid delays on entry.

Which Android and Apple devices support NFC Technology?

All iPhones with Face ID and all Touch ID iPhones except the iPhone 5S. Please check the Apple support pages for further details on supported Apple devices.

All Android devices from 2015 onwards are supported. Please refer to the Android support pages for more information.

If you do not have a smartphone or your device does not support NFC digital ticketing, please complete the relevant form and we will be in touch to confirm how you will be able to access Emirates Stadium.

Please be aware, you may be required to collect your ticket on matchday with photo ID.

What is a Digital Pass?

Your digital pass is an electronic version of your physical membership card that is stored within the wallet of your smartphone or smartwatch.

You can scan your digital pass at the turnstile to enter Emirates Stadium.

What is Near Field Communication (NFC) Technology?

Near-field communication (NFC) is a short-range wireless technology that makes your smartphone, payment cards, and other devices even smarter.

NFC is the technology that powers Apple and Google Pay, so if you have used your smartphone to pay in a shop or to scan into the tube, then you have already used NFC technology.

Can I download my digital pass to more than one device?

No. A digital pass can only be downloaded and activated on one device.

Can I transfer my digital pass to a different device after downloading it?

No. Once a digital pass has been downloaded to an Apple or Android device, it cannot be downloaded to another device.

When should I download my digital pass?

We strongly recommend downloading your digital pass as soon as possible and ensuring it has been added to your device's wallet before attending any matches. This will help avoid any delays when entering the stadium.

How do I use my digital pass on an Apple device?

Entry on Apple devices is via NFC (Near Field Communication) only. There is no QR code or barcode available on Apple devices.

How do I use my digital pass on an Android device?

Android devices support entry via both NFC and a QR code. The QR code will be displayed within your digital pass in due course.

Why does my Android QR code keep changing?

The QR code is a rotating barcode that refreshes periodically for security purposes. This helps protect your ticket from being copied or misused.

Can I use a screenshot of my QR code to enter the stadium?

No. Screenshots of your QR code will not be accepted and will not permit entry. Please present your live digital pass from your device wallet.
